I guess none of you expected to hear from us or this site ever again - but we have one last accomplishment we want to share. We kept working on our project to be able to publish it, and it got accepted by Biosensors and Bioelectronics!
We are very proud to present our project once again - now in peer-reviewed journal format :-)
Multiplexed antibody detection from blood sera by immobilization of in vitro expressed antigens and label-free readout via imaging reflectometric interferometry (iRIf)
The detection of antibodies from blood sera is crucial for diagnostic purposes. Miniaturized protein assays in combination with microfluidic setups ho…

The Giant Jamboree is now over. We received a gold medal and got nominated for four awards: "Best Health & Medicine" - "Best Innovation in Measurement" - "Best Wiki" and "Best Presentation"! We would really have loved to bring home one of those beautiful glass thingys - sadly it didn't work out. But what we are bringing home are invaluable memories and many new experiences.
